Decemvirate

noun

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    A group of ten people, especially (politics) a council of ten men sharing office or power and particularly (historical) the groups of ten men who reformed and codified Roman law circa 450 BCE.

Etymology

From Latin decemvirātus, equivalent to decemvir + -ate (forms nouns denoting rank or office).
